Главная / Основы SQL / Транзакции выполняют различные действия. Первой начинает работать транзакция пользователя UserA. Пользователь UserA Пользователь UserB USE basa_user SET TRANSACTION ISOLATION LEVEL SERIALIZABLE BEGIN TRANSACTION TRA 1.SELECT * FROM Товар 3.UPDATE Товар SE

Транзакции выполняют различные действия. Первой начинает работать транзакция пользователя UserA.

Пользователь UserA Пользователь UserB
USE basa_user SET TRANSACTION ISOLATION LEVEL SERIALIZABLE BEGIN TRANSACTION TRA 1.SELECT * FROM Товар 3.UPDATE Товар SET остаток=остаток+10 WHERE Код_Товара=3 ROLLBACK TRANSACTION TRAUSE basa_user SET TRANSACTION ISOLATION LEVEL READ COMMITTED BEGIN TRANSACTION TRB 2. INSERT Товар(Код_Товара,Название, остаток) VALUES (3,'SS',999) 4.SELECT * FROM Товар ROLLBACK TRANSACTION TRB

Какие шаги система выполнит, а какие будут заблокированы?

вопрос

Правильный ответ:

1234
ВыполняетсяБлокируетсяВыполняетсяБлокируется
1234
БлокируетсяВыполняетсяВыполняетсяБлокируется
1234
БлокируетсяБлокируетсяВыполняетсяБлокируется
1234
ВыполняетсяБлокируетсяВыполняетсяВыполняется
Сложность вопроса
50
Сложность курса: Основы SQL
60
Оценить вопрос
Очень сложно
Сложно
Средне
Легко
Очень легко
Комментарии:
Аноним
Я завалил зачёт, почему я не увидел этот сайт с ответами по интуит до того как забрали в армию
03 ноя 2020
Аноним
Пишет вам сотрудник университета! Оперативно сотрите этот ваш сайт с ответами на интуит. Пишу жалобу
12 сен 2016
Оставить комментарий
Другие ответы на вопросы из темы базы данных интуит.